665
666 /*
667  * How we allocate LPIs:
668  *
669  * The GIC has id_bits bits for interrupt identifiers. From there, we
670  * must subtract 8192 which are reserved for SGIs/PPIs/SPIs. Then, as
671  * we allocate LPIs by chunks of 32, we can shift the whole thing by 5
672  * bits to the right.
673  *
674  * This gives us (((1UL << id_bits) - 8192) >> 5) possible allocations.
675  */
676 #define IRQS_PER_CHUNK_SHIFT    5
677 #define IRQS_PER_CHUNK          (1 << IRQS_PER_CHUNK_SHIFT)
678
679 static unsigned long *lpi_bitmap;
680 static u32 lpi_chunks;
681 static DEFINE_SPINLOCK(lpi_lock);
682
683 static int its_lpi_to_chunk(int lpi)
684 {
685         return (lpi - 8192) >> IRQS_PER_CHUNK_SHIFT;
686 }
687
688 static int its_chunk_to_lpi(int chunk)
689 {
690         return (chunk << IRQS_PER_CHUNK_SHIFT) + 8192;
691 }
692
693 static int its_lpi_init(u32 id_bits)
694 {
695         lpi_chunks = its_lpi_to_chunk(1UL << id_bits);
696
697         lpi_bitmap = kzalloc(BITS_TO_LONGS(lpi_chunks) * sizeof(long),
698                              GFP_KERNEL);
699         if (!lpi_bitmap) {
700                 lpi_chunks = 0;
701                 return -ENOMEM;
702         }
703
704         pr_info("ITS: Allocated %d chunks for LPIs\n", (int)lpi_chunks);
705         return 0;
706 }
707
708 static unsigned long *its_lpi_alloc_chunks(int nr_irqs, int *base, int *nr_ids)
709 {
710         unsigned long *bitmap = NULL;
711         int chunk_id;
712         int nr_chunks;
713         int i;
714
715         nr_chunks = DIV_ROUND_UP(nr_irqs, IRQS_PER_CHUNK);
716
717         spin_lock(&lpi_lock);
718
719         do {
720                 chunk_id = bitmap_find_next_zero_area(lpi_bitmap, lpi_chunks,
721                                                       0, nr_chunks, 0);
722                 if (chunk_id < lpi_chunks)
723                         break;
724
725                 nr_chunks--;
726         } while (nr_chunks > 0);
727
728         if (!nr_chunks)
729                 goto out;
730
731         bitmap = kzalloc(BITS_TO_LONGS(nr_chunks * IRQS_PER_CHUNK) * sizeof (long),
732                          GFP_ATOMIC);
733         if (!bitmap)
734                 goto out;
735
736         for (i = 0; i < nr_chunks; i++)
737                 set_bit(chunk_id + i, lpi_bitmap);
738
739         *base = its_chunk_to_lpi(chunk_id);
740         *nr_ids = nr_chunks * IRQS_PER_CHUNK;
741
742 out:
743         spin_unlock(&lpi_lock);
744
745         return bitmap;
746 }
747
748 static void its_lpi_free(struct event_lpi_map *map)
749 {
750         int base = map->lpi_base;
751         int nr_ids = map->nr_lpis;
752         int lpi;
753
754         spin_lock(&lpi_lock);
755
756         for (lpi = base; lpi < (base + nr_ids); lpi += IRQS_PER_CHUNK) {
757                 int chunk = its_lpi_to_chunk(lpi);
758                 BUG_ON(chunk > lpi_chunks);
759                 if (test_bit(chunk, lpi_bitmap)) {
760                         clear_bit(chunk, lpi_bitmap);
761                 } else {
762                         pr_err("Bad LPI chunk %d\n", chunk);
763                 }
764         }
765
766         spin_unlock(&lpi_lock);
767
768         kfree(map->lpi_map);
769         kfree(map->col_map);

771
772 /*
773  * We allocate 64kB for PROPBASE. That gives us at most 64K LPIs to
774  * deal with (one configuration byte per interrupt). PENDBASE has to
775  * be 64kB aligned (one bit per LPI, plus 8192 bits for SPI/PPI/SGI).
776  */
777 #define LPI_PROPBASE_SZ         SZ_64K
778 #define LPI_PENDBASE_SZ         (LPI_PROPBASE_SZ / 8 + SZ_1K)
779
780 /*
781  * This is how many bits of ID we need, including the useless ones.
782  */
783 #define LPI_NRBITS              ilog2(LPI_PROPBASE_SZ + SZ_8K)
784
785 #define LPI_PROP_DEFAULT_PRIO   0xa0
786
787 static int __init its_alloc_lpi_tables(void)
788 {
789         phys_addr_t paddr;
790
791         gic_rdists->prop_page = alloc_pages(GFP_NOWAIT,
792                                            get_order(LPI_PROPBASE_SZ));
793         if (!gic_rdists->prop_page) {
794                 pr_err("Failed to allocate PROPBASE\n");
795                 return -ENOMEM;
796         }
797
798         paddr = page_to_phys(gic_rdists->prop_page);
799         pr_info("GIC: using LPI property table @%pa\n", &paddr);
800
801         /* Priority 0xa0, Group-1, disabled */
802         memset(page_address(gic_rdists->prop_page),
803                LPI_PROP_DEFAULT_PRIO | LPI_PROP_GROUP1,
804                LPI_PROPBASE_SZ);
805
806         /* Make sure the GIC will observe the written configuration */
807         __flush_dcache_area(page_address(gic_rdists->prop_page), LPI_PROPBASE_SZ);
808
809         return 0;
